Output 109ddc5c3cb890e71a93d09d122ec81fb81fbc0be0ab7d01a60894f6e5b60979:1

value
526413
script pubkey
OP_0 OP_PUSHBYTES_20 aa923592fa8a4dde7a718874381bd4e16c2012d7
address
bc1q42frtyh63fxau7n33p6rsx75u9kzqykhdmaa95
transaction
109ddc5c3cb890e71a93d09d122ec81fb81fbc0be0ab7d01a60894f6e5b60979
confirmations
31192
spent
true